The emergency response team has decided to reinforce ground intervention in the most affected areas. According to the Advanced Command Post, wind in the Tales and Alcudia de Veo area currently prevents the 34 available aerial assets from operating safely.
Overnight, drones from the forest firefighters and the Military Emergency Unit flew over the fire perimeter to update mapping and improve work planning. The main goal remains to stop the flames from advancing toward the Sierra de Espadán Natural Park, an ecologically valuable area in the province of Castellón.
Weather conditions complicated work overnight, as humidity levels did not rise as expected and temperatures remained high. However, the lockdown in affected neighborhoods of La Vall d'Uixó has been lifted, allowing residents to return under the coordination of the Civil Guard, local police, Red Cross, and the Valencian Regional Police.
